Product Overview
The WZ-102 (5W configuration) is a compact UV laser marking machine designed for the demanding materials of modern electronics manufacturing — sapphire, IC grains/chips and glass. Its air-cooled laser source, fine spot and stable repeatability make it suitable for serial numbers, logos, date codes and identification marks on components where precision and surface integrity matter. The machine is supplied factory-direct by Wenzhan, with flexible power options (1W-8W) available across the WZ-102 series to match different materials and throughput levels.

Key Features
1. High-Precision Marking — repeatability of ±0.003mm ensures consistent, batch-to-batch quality for precision components.
2. High-Speed Production — marking speed up to 7,000mm/s keeps pace with demanding production schedules.
3. Air-Cooled Laser Source — no external chiller required, reducing operating costs and maintenance.
4. Non-Contact Processing — laser marking applies no mechanical force, protecting fragile sapphire and glass workpieces from deformation or cracking.
5. Flexible Power Options — available in 1W / 3W / 5W / 7W / 8W configurations (this listing: 5W) to match your material and throughput requirements.
6. Wide Parameter Range — laser repetition rate 8K-15KHz for adaptable marking quality across different materials.
7. Reliable Core Components — laser power supply, air cooling system, field lens and mirrors ensure stable, long-term operation.
8. Compact Integrated Design — machine dimensions 950×750×1450mm with user-friendly software for quick setup of text, logos, serial numbers and date codes.

Technical Specifications
Model: WZ-102
Laser wavelength: 1064nm
Laser power: 5W (WZ-102 series available: 1W / 3W / 5W / 7W / 8W)
Marking speed: ≤7,000mm/s
Laser repetition rate: 8K-15KHz
Spot diameter: 3mm
Laser repeatability: ±0.003mm
Cooling system: Air-cooling
Total machine power: 850W
Machine dimensions: 950×750×1450mm
Weight: Approx. 180kg
Single package size: 145×105×175cm
Core components: Laser power supply, air cooling system, field lens, mirrors

Applications
- Sapphire: wafer and crystal component identification with clean, chip-free marking.
- IC grains / chips: serial numbers, logos and date codes on packaged and precision component surfaces.
- Glass: permanent, high-clarity marking on glass substrates, covers and components.
- Other precision parts: fine non-contact marking where mechanical stress must be avoided.
